The Specialist Cancer Pharmacist based at Weston General Hospital is an exciting new role, which plays an important part of the team managing the services at University Hospitals of Bristol and Weston NHS Foundation Trust (UHBW).
As a Specialist Cancer Pharmacist, you will collaborate with senior pharmacists and multi-disciplinary team colleagues to gain experience working across different clinical specialities within cancer services. The role also provides the opportunity to work at least one day a week with the pharmacy team at the Bristol Haematology and Oncology Centre (BHOC).
If you have a minimum of 6 months hospital experience and are working towards a post graduate certificate with a keen interest in cancer services, recruitment to a Band 6 to 7 progression post will be considered.
Relocation support can be provided.
• To provide clinical pharmacy services to the Oncology/Haematology Day Unit and Oncology/Haematology Outpatients at Weston General Hospital including clinical verification of systemic anticancer therapy prescriptions.
• To work with the team of specialist cancer pharmacists at BHOC to provide clinical pharmacy services to adult and TYA (teenage and young adult) cancer patients.
• To be involved in delivering the pharmaceutical provision of Clinical Trials at Weston and BHOC.
• To facilitate the implementation of service improvements and developments, under the supervision of the lead pharmacists at Weston General Hospital and BHOC and through liaison with other members of the pharmacy team and with service users, i.e. ward, medical and nursing staff.
• Participate in the training of pharmacists, trainee pharmacists, undergraduate pharmacists and other pharmacy and NHS staff.
• To participate in other parts of the pharmacy service when required, including: weekend commitment to Weston dispensary; late duties on a rotational basis; and participation in the pharmacist emergency duty service for the Trust.

A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
